首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

mysql数据库上传音频文件

MySQL是一种开源的关系型数据库管理系统,被广泛应用于云计算领域和IT互联网行业。它具有以下特点和优势:

  1. 数据库管理系统:MySQL是一种用于管理大量结构化数据的软件工具。它可以有效地存储、检索、更新和管理数据。
  2. 可靠性:MySQL具有高度可靠性和稳定性,能够处理大规模的数据存储和并发访问请求。它具备事务处理和ACID(原子性、一致性、隔离性、持久性)特性,确保数据的完整性和一致性。
  3. 可扩展性:MySQL可以在需要时轻松扩展以应对数据量增长和用户访问量增加的情况。通过分区、复制和集群等技术,可以实现水平和垂直扩展,以满足不同规模和复杂度的应用需求。
  4. 性能优化:MySQL提供了多种性能优化手段,如索引、查询优化、缓存机制等,能够提高数据库的响应速度和吞吐量。
  5. 兼容性:MySQL支持标准的SQL语言,具有良好的跨平台兼容性。它可以在各种操作系统和开发环境下使用,方便开发者进行应用程序的开发和部署。

在使用MySQL数据库上传音频文件时,可以按照以下步骤进行操作:

  1. 创建数据库表:根据业务需求,创建一个包含音频文件相关信息的数据库表,如文件名、文件路径、上传时间等。
  2. 设计数据库结构:根据音频文件的属性和需要存储的信息,设计合适的数据库结构。可以使用MySQL的数据类型来存储音频文件的二进制数据或文件路径。
  3. 上传音频文件:通过前端开发技术,实现文件上传功能。用户可以通过页面表单或其他交互方式选择要上传的音频文件,并将文件发送到后端服务器。
  4. 处理上传请求:后端开发工程师可以编写相应的后端接口来处理文件上传请求。在接收到上传请求后,后端程序将读取音频文件的二进制数据或临时文件,并将其保存到MySQL数据库中的对应字段。
  5. 数据库存储和管理:将音频文件的数据存储到MySQL数据库中,并进行适当的索引和优化。可以使用MySQL提供的Blob类型存储二进制数据,或者使用文件路径来存储音频文件。
  6. 访问和检索音频文件:根据业务需求,开发相应的查询接口和前端页面,实现对存储的音频文件的访问和检索。可以根据文件名、上传时间等字段进行查询,从数据库中获取音频文件的相关信息。

腾讯云提供了适用于MySQL数据库的云产品,如云数据库MySQL、云数据库TencentDB for MySQL等。这些产品提供了高可用性、高性能和可扩展性的数据库解决方案,可满足不同规模和需求的应用场景。您可以访问腾讯云的官方网站了解更多关于MySQL数据库的相关产品和服务。

参考链接:

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

3分42秒

MySQL数据库迁移

1时31分

MySQL数据库安装

18分40秒

Python MySQL数据库开发 1 MySQL数据库基本介绍 学习猿地

27分34秒

Python MySQL数据库开发 19 Mysql数据库导入导出和授权 学习猿地

14分3秒

MySQL数据库概述及准备

22.3K
25分10秒

Python MySQL数据库开发 8 MySQL数据库与数据表操作 学习猿地

13分21秒

MySQL教程-01-数据库概述

7分59秒

如何用ChatGPT模拟MySQL数据库

20分22秒

Python MySQL数据库开发 20 python操作mysql 学习猿地

30分43秒

Python MySQL数据库开发 5 mysql基础操作命令 学习猿地

19分51秒

Python MySQL数据库开发 10 详解Mysql存储引擎 学习猿地

3分22秒

02、mysql之新建数据库和用户

领券